About Annsborough Park
Annsborough Park adds a single family homes neighborhood to the Concord market through M/I Homes. The neighborhood is arranged around detached homes along interior streets, giving it the feel of a more traditional residential development. The published lineup includes about 10 floorplans. Home sizes run roughly 2,364 to 4,124 square feet. The published range spans 4 to 5 bedrooms and 3.0 to 4.0 baths. Garage space starts at 2 cars where published. Published amenities include community pool, clubhouse, walking trails, and pickleball or tennis courts. Published pricing places the community in the low $600s range.
Nearby reference points include near Concord Mills shopping and dining, close to Charlotte Motor Speedway, and convenient access to I-85 and I-485. That location gives homeowners access to the larger Concord and Cabarrus County area without losing the feel of a defined neighborhood setting. Schools listed for the community fall under Cabarrus County Schools, including W R Odell Elementary School, Northwest Cabarrus Middle, and Northwest Cabarrus High School. School assignments can change, so buyers should confirm current zoning. Location
Annsborough Park is located at 488 Creevy Dr NW, Concord, NC 28027 in Concord, North Carolina, placing it within Cabarrus County. Nearby landmarks include Concord Mills shopping and dining, Charlotte Motor Speedway, and I-85 and I-485. Concord gives this community a strong Cabarrus County location with access to downtown Concord, Concord Mills, Charlotte Motor Speedway, and the I-85 corridor into Charlotte. Buyers often look here for regional convenience and strong retail access.

About the Builder
M/I Homes is a publicly traded builder founded in 1976 and headquartered in Ohio. It offers production-style communities with curated personalization options and provides written warranty documentation outlining coverage details.
